op, i hope you brought your flame suit - realistically, there aren't any bolt ons that will add noticeable power gains, specifically without a tune. Even with a tune, it won't be a ton, nothing your butt dyno wont be used to inside of a couple weeks. (the sound of the car will improve though) Turbo or supercharger are the way to go, but if its your daily driver my suggestion is to just enjoy what you have. If you start swimming with the big fish be prepared to pay the piper because big boy toys cost a lot money to use and maintain.
